diff options
author | Drew DeVault <sir@cmpwn.com> | 2016-05-14 14:34:25 +0000 |
---|---|---|
committer | Drew DeVault <sir@cmpwn.com> | 2016-05-14 14:34:25 +0000 |
commit | 5b0af661b0b369a4edba71eb3c5d0a9ad81428ce (patch) | |
tree | 7025c24c0faba8bd7096661abe7c862c066ceb83 /sway/container.c | |
parent | Merge pull request #653 from Hummer12007/patch-1 (diff) | |
download | sway-5b0af661b0b369a4edba71eb3c5d0a9ad81428ce.tar.gz sway-5b0af661b0b369a4edba71eb3c5d0a9ad81428ce.tar.zst sway-5b0af661b0b369a4edba71eb3c5d0a9ad81428ce.zip |
Revert "sway/container.c: fix segfault where view is assigned prematurely"
Diffstat (limited to 'sway/container.c')
-rw-r--r-- | sway/container.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/sway/container.c b/sway/container.c index 1a15aae1..b49b32ee 100644 --- a/sway/container.c +++ b/sway/container.c | |||
@@ -820,10 +820,10 @@ swayc_t *swayc_tabbed_stacked_parent(swayc_t *view) { | |||
820 | return NULL; | 820 | return NULL; |
821 | } | 821 | } |
822 | do { | 822 | do { |
823 | view = view->parent; | ||
823 | if (view->layout == L_TABBED || view->layout == L_STACKED) { | 824 | if (view->layout == L_TABBED || view->layout == L_STACKED) { |
824 | parent = view; | 825 | parent = view; |
825 | } | 826 | } |
826 | view = view->parent; | ||
827 | } while (view && view->type != C_WORKSPACE); | 827 | } while (view && view->type != C_WORKSPACE); |
828 | 828 | ||
829 | return parent; | 829 | return parent; |